To solve the question regarding which compound can be prepared by Gabriel phthalimide synthesis, we need to understand the mechanism and the products of this synthesis. Here’s a step-by-step breakdown of the process: ### Step 1: Understanding Gabriel Phthalimide Synthesis Gabriel phthalimide synthesis is a method used to prepare primary amines. The synthesis involves the use of phthalimide, which reacts with a base (usually KOH) and an alkyl halide. ### Step 2: Reaction Mechanism 1. **Formation of Phthalimide Anion**: - Phthalimide (C6H4(CO)2NH) is treated with a strong base like KOH, which deprotonates the nitrogen, forming a phthalimide anion. - This anion is nucleophilic and can react with alkyl halides. 2. **Alkylation**: - The phthalimide anion attacks an alkyl halide (R-X), where R is the alkyl group and X is the halide (like Cl, Br, etc.). - This results in the formation of an N-alkyl phthalimide. 3. **Hydrolysis**: - The N-alkyl phthalimide is then hydrolyzed using water and an acid (H2O, H+). - This hydrolysis breaks the phthalimide ring and releases the primary amine (RNH2) along with phthalic acid. ### Step 3: Identifying the Products The primary amine produced from this reaction is aliphatic.
